Less than a week after actress Melissa Benoist signed on to play the title character in CBS' Supergirl, Mehcad Brooks (Necessary Roughness, True Blood) has joined the cast as James Olsen. Based on the Jimmy Olsen character from the DC Comics, James Olsen is an attractive photographer for CatCo, the same media conglomerate that Kara Zor-el (Melissa Benoist) works for. Kara is an assistant to Cat Grant, the company's founder, who has yet to be cast at this time.

James has recently been living and working in National City, although his reason for doing so is still a secret. Entertainment Weekly reports that James is rumored to be a love interest for Kara, but that has yet to be confirmed. In the comics, Jimmy Olsen was a photographer for the Daily Planet, who typically appeared in Clark Kent's stories. He was also close friends with both Clark and Lois Lane, but since this show is using an entirely different media company, it remains to be seen if either Clark Kent or Lois Lane will pop up.

Supergirl centers on 24-year-old Kara, who has lived on Earth for years, hiding her powerful abilities from everyone around her. One day, she decides to embrace her incredible gifts and become the true hero she was born to be. Greg Berlanti (Arrow, The Flash) co-created the series with Ali Adler (No Ordinary Family), with both writers serving as executive producers alongside Sarah Schechter. It isn't known when production will begin on the series, or when CBS may premiere the show.

Mehcad Brooks is best known for playing Matthew Applewhite in ABC's Desperate Housewives, Eggs on HBO's True Blood and Terrence King on USA's Necessary Roughness. He also recently appeared in the 2014 feature About Last Night and on an episode of Benched.
